Regulation on veterinary conditions to be met by breeding station. Résumé This Regulation of the Minister of Agriculture, Forestry and Food lays down veterinary requirements for the breeding station, equipment and facilities, training of the breeders, registration procedure and supervision of the implementation of these provisions. This Regulation applies to breeding stations of equines, cattle, swine and sheep. Breeders of breeder stations are required to attend the special training organized by the National Veterinary Institute. Conditions of each breeding station are controlled by the official veterinarian at least once a year. This Regulation is composed of 13 articles divided into the following Sections: General provisions (Sec. 1); Conditions (Sec. 2); Training (Sec. 3); Registration procedure (Sec. 4); Control (Sec. 5); Transitional and final provisions (Sec. 6).
